PROCEDURE
实验过程
Under argon, 94.4 g of p-dibromobenzene is cooled to -20° C. in 400 ml of absolute ether. To the solution is added dropwise 255 ml of 15% butyllithium in hexane so that the temperature does not rise above -10° C. Then the mixture is agitated for one hour at room temperature. After a negative Gilman test (H. Gilman, J. Swiss, J. Amer. Chem. Soc. 62: 1847 [1940]), the mixture is again cooled to -20° C. and 46 ml of trimethylchlorosilane in 200 ml of absolute ether is added dropwise thereto so that the temperature does not exceed -10° C. After the addition step is finished, the mixture is stirred for 16 hours at room temperature and another hour under reflux. The thus-formed precipitate is suctioned off and thoroughly washed with ether. The resultant filtrate is concentrated and then distilled with a water-jet aspirator, thus producing 65.52 g of p-bromotrimethylsilylbenzene, bp (16 torr) 103°-110° C.
